You can use local and server db in the same application (and indeed in the same process flow, as explained in http://www.tersus.com/#Id=3219, and I quote: "To use a client-side database in a Tersus application, set the clientSideDatabase property of the root system to "local". This affects all database actions not wrapped with a service (database actions inside services will continue to behave as usual)."
Note that there is no support for cross-tier (i.e. accessing both client and server db) transactionality (in the strict database-sense of the word) - You can possibly model certain aspects of transaction-like behavior yourself, where failure of a later action rollbacks previous changes, but this should not be considered a reliable mechanism.
